Useful properties of ointment

This product has been recognized thanks to powerful antiseptic, antifungal, disinfectant and anti-inflammatory properties. Ointment Wilkinson quickly copes with harmful microorganisms that cause most dermatological problems, restores blood supply to affected areas and promotes early regeneration of the skin and its strengthening.

The main secret of success is in the composition of Wilkinson's ointment. The basis of it is petrolatum (some manufacturers have naftalannaya ointment), green soap and tar. In addition, Wilson's ointment contains sulfur, calcium carbonate and purified water. It looks appropriately - a dark brown ointment with a specific tar odor.

In combination with some other medicines, Wilkinson's ointment can also be used to treat more complex skin diseases caused by parasites or fungi.

For each patient, the duration of the treatment course and the dosage of the drug are selected individually. Usually doctors recommend to continue using the ointment for at least 10-12 days, but with complex forms of diseases this term can be increased. Use the product should be a couple of times a day, applying it strictly to the affected areas of the skin.
